MAS Hedge Fund Activity: Q3 2014 in Review

409 of the 3,446 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Masco (MAS) for Q3 2014, worth a combined $7.41B — up 7.3% from $6.91B a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 54 funds opened new MAS positions and 42 closed out — a net gain of 12 holders — while 123 added to existing stakes and 172 trimmed.

The largest buyer was Invesco, adding an estimated $77.1M. The largest seller was JP Morgan Chase, cutting an estimated $73.3M.
